ORDER

Case Summary The court convicted Savanbhai Rajubhai Rathod under the Motor Vehicles Act, 1988 (Section 185) and Prohibition Act (Section 66(1)(B)) for drunk driving. The accused voluntarily confessed to the crime, expressing remorse and assuring this was his first offense. Considering the plea of guilty, the court imposed a lenient sentence: a fine of Rs. 2,500 with an alternative of 5 days simple imprisonment in default of payment.
